About 12 Blackwood Grove

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

12 Blackwood Grove is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Halifax (HX1 4RH). It has a recorded floor area of 126 m² (around 1356 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(July 2015) shows a D (score 60),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 4 certificates since November 2014. Between certificates, lighting went from Average to Very Good; while roof ef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 82),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from July 2015,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Other recorded features include a conservatory.

At 126 m² it's 27.3% larger than the typical home in the postcode (99 m² median across 31 EPCs). Across 1995–2024, sale prices on this property compounded at 3.9%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£81/sq ft) was about 88.9%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old September 2024 for £110,000.
